If you have friends/family with you take one of the many cars waiting by the parking lots. They will take you all the way to your destination in TJ for $10 a person. You can also take an Uber into TJ. If you decide to take a car, leave your car at the San Diego airport and rent one from the many companies. They will charge around $45 for Full coverage insurance but at least you don't have to risk taking your own car. Parking on the US side will cost around $8- $12 per 8 hour depending on the lot.

While Tijuana is in the free zone, if you are going south or east of Nogales, they have secondary inspections around 20 miles into the country, which are the equivalent if not More stringent than US immigration at their canada/mexico border crossings (due to thee requirement of an FMM). Getting into a border town is easy, getting into Mexico is still plenty cumbersome.

This is so very different from when I crossed around 1988. Back then, you simply went through one turnstile and you were done. No immigration building, no one checking passports or ID, nothing. Once you were through, there was a short walkway to where the taxis were. The walkway was lined with little kids selling cheap candy and singing La Bamba, essentially begging for tourist money. I found it very depressing. On the way back into the USA, they checked my passport and let me go, but then (and I swear I'm not making this up), stopped me again and asked me what my citizenship was. Yes, they did that after reviewing my passport and letting me go.

when crossing into Mexico , if you already have your permit or visa active to travel to Mexico you don't have to go to the right lane , specially when there are a lot of people waiting , usually you can get a visa permit for 6 months , i don't know the price right now , probably 40 to 50 dollars ? And they have a rule that you have to pay in Mexican Pesos / they do have a money-exchange there but it's better if you have the pesos already with you / u can get more for your dollares in San Ysidro in any money-exchange place - or they are called Casa De Cambio - / i cross every day walking and sometime in car , if you have any questions reply in my comment and i would do my best to answer them .

Take an Uber tied to your credit card. It is the best way to go. Now that place at the end of the video with all the taxis....the Uber drivers don't like going there. So walk about a block or so straight (south) and hail an Uber from the next intersection down. This is what my wife and I have done about 12 times in the past three months...we have been going to fertility clinic appointments.
